BMW S1000RR Trashed Again in Photoshooting

What is wrong with BMW Motorrad’s marketing department? After the previous shooting with that inexplicable presence of a helicopter and a model that clearly had nothing to do with the motorcycle, they went to the same photographer for another photo session of the BMW S 1000 RR. A model and a pair of wild animals,  hellforleathermagazine.com reported.

The same soft focus that fails to show off the motorcycle, the same bad styling that says nothing about it, all shots taken from approximately the same angle with the bike on its side stand... repeated again.

Only this time, the genius (not!) photographer, Markus Hoffman had another vision. He used a pair of cheetahs and the scariest model we’ve ever seen. When combining the three favorite areas of his work (fashion, nature and technology), Markus only thought of himself.

“I found the comparison very obvious because both the cheetah and the BMW S 1000 RR exude speed, elegance, beauty and, of curse, the desire to race - the cheetah hunts for its daily feed just as the S 1000 RR will be hunting for a good ranking in the 2009 Superbike World Championship,” said Markus.

Well, the idea was not bad, no doubt about that. And photos look really nice. But if you ask us, the girl had nothing to do with the picture, and he should have focused more on the motorcycle. Several angles, on the race track near running cheetahs would have been a wiser choice.

Instead, all we see are two lazy wild animals, lying down next to a bike and a half-naked woman and she looks scarier. Take a look at some pictures from the photo shooting and if you see anything relevant for the BMW S1000 RR’s performances, let us know.
